Collection: | | Corinth | Type: | | Object | Name: | | KV 731 | Title: | | SMALL KOTYLE, CONVENT. STYLE | Category: | | Pottery | Category Code: | | KV | Object Number: | | 731 | Description: | | Small kotyle. Flaring ring foot, molded ring on undersurface, wide hemispherical body and no longer extant horizontal loop handles attached just below lip. | Decoration: | | Conventionalizing style. Brown interior. Brown zigzags below lip, surrounded by brown lines. Alternating brown bands and lines to foot, undersurface series of concentric bands of black dots. Stelai Shrine A Workshop (Risser 2001). | Material: | | Fine very pale brown clay. No visible inclusions. | Munsell Color: | | 10YR 8/4 (very pale brown) | Condition: | | Complete profile. Three frgts., preserving complete profile, no handles. Chipped paint. | Manufacture: | | C22 WM. | Weight Description: | | .020 | Weight: | | .020 | Period: | | 5th c. B.C. | Chronology: | | 480-450 B.C. | Provenance: | | Corinth | Findspot Description: | | Potters' Quarter. Stelai shrine A. | Bibliography: | | Risser 2001; Corinth VII.5, p.149, no.642 | Site: | | Corinth | City: | | Ancient Corinth | Country: | | Greece |
